    Originally posted by Sholander View Post
    I get no stuttering without changing any TV settings, even with subtitles. 720 resolution is set in "InputStream Adaptive", and that is all that is needed on my boxes. Kodi UI resolution stays at 1920x1080, as does the resolution on my TV which does the upscaling from 720 to 1080.
    Many TVs upscale to their native resolution internally whether or not the setting. Most do a better job at sending the signal at native resolution, than to push a 720 signal to be upscaled.

    the only issue is PAL compatiblity playback with NTSC. Thus a pc setting is best for our boxes for better frequency and frame rate conversion. Even though my tv is an older US model, it does PAL only by using option of the PC connection in HDMI3 port.

    its hidden in the ports menu for identification. Oddly enough changing from AVR, or DVD to PC unlocks the frame rate frequency for PAL playback. No studdering or juddery

    Originally posted by Sholander View Post
    That does not work any more.

    To get Netflix in 720p on KM8 box try to install CoreElec 8.99.1 with Kodi Leia 18 final, then in Kodi Leia install Netfix addon.
    It works perfect on S912 boxes so it's woth a try to see if it will work on this S905X box.
    Actually it works better on s905x than s912
